Startup Zoo

Startup Zoo works to streamline resources and connect founders with national brands, capital relationships, and top-tier business education. They’re focused on attracting and retaining high-growth startups, creating new jobs, and expanding access to equity-free funding.

BETA

The Black Entrepreneur Training Academy (BETA) is a five-month, cohort-based program designed to equip Black entrepreneurs with business training, mentorship, and access to capital. Powered by Black Wall Street Kalamazoo BETA is helping entrepreneurs build strong foundations and take steps to grow and thrive.

Room 35

Room 35 builds stronger communities through entrepreneurship, communication, and collaboration. Their flagship programs, The Blueprint and Core 60, support construction and mixed-use businesses with tailored, hands-on guidance for growth.

South Haven Regional Business Hub

The South Haven Regional Business Hub supports South Haven with programs like their Startup Series, Growth Series, and Peer+Plus Roundtables. They offer personalized mentorship, free business education, and a community that’s ready to rally around small business owners.

 Can-Do Programs

Kitchen Incubator

This three-year program offers a supportive and low-risk environment to develop your commercial food business. Guided by experienced entrepreneurs, you'll achieve key milestones and discover how you can prepare for a market-ready commercial space or continue renting our kitchen, all within a collaborative and inclusive setting.

Can-Do Camp

Can-Do Camp is a 90-day program that gives you the tools, knowledge, and connections to launch a new business or scale your existing one. You’ll learn best practices, build a peer network, connect with local pros, and celebrate milestones along the way. By the end, you’ll have a solid foundation for success!

Can-Do Workshops

Our workshops offer unique, dynamic topics and hands-on work sessions designed to help you take actionable steps for your business. Whether you're launching or scaling, these sessions provide practical tools and insights to keep you moving forward.

Can-Do Label Bundles

An affordable solution for entrepreneurs who need a compliant, professional product label to launch a new product or service. *Eligibility: Operate your business for one year or less and have participated in a Can-Do Kalamazoo program within the past year.

Can-Do Boost

Boost offers five one-hour sessions with our team to dive into key areas like branding, marketing, LLCs, websites, social media, sales venues, financials, and funding. It's personalized guidance to help you tackle your business challenges and take the next step.

ServSafe®

Our ServSafe® classes and proctored exams are designed to help food entrepreneurs meet industry standards with confidence. These classes cover essential food safety practices, and our proctored exams can lead to the certification required to operate in licensed kitchens.

Our Commercial Kitchen

Built for Entrepreneurs

Our commercial kitchen is here to help entrepreneurs like you turn your food business ideas into reality. No matter if you’re just starting out, scaling up, or need reliable access to professional kitchen space, we offer everything you need to bring your product to market.

    • Our Incubator Program: A three-year program that offers a supportive and low-risk environment to develop your commercial food business. Guided by experienced entrepreneurs, you'll achieve key milestones and discover how you can prepare for a market-ready commercial space or continue renting our kitchen, all within a collaborative and inclusive setting.

    • New Food Entrepreneurs: Starting your business with expert guidance and tools.

    • Scaling Businesses: Taking your products to the next level with our expanded facilities.

    • Existing Food Businesses: Access the kitchen you need to continue growing and meeting demand.

    • Chefs and Recipe Testers: Perfect your products in a professional environment.

    • Cottage Food Producers: Scale your homemade products safely and legally.

    • At 519 S. Park Street, our new 4,100 sq. ft. kitchen is designed for efficiency and collaboration.

    • Comprehensive Equipment: Including convection ovens, charbroilers, mixers, and extensive storage—everything you need for production.

    • 24/7 Access: Flexible rental options that allow you to work at your own pace, day or night.

  • Baked goods, sauces, beverages, meal kits, and packaged food products are just a few examples. We cater to a wide range of food businesses, but keep certain restrictions on high-risk items like alcohol and CBD products.

    • Affordable Rates: Starting at $15/hr, with reduced rates for qualifying entrepreneurs.

    • Comprehensive Support: From food safety to licensing and business guidance, we’re with you every step of the way.

    • Networking Opportunities: Connect with local mentors, distributors, and retailers to grow your business.
